Re: Error 327 on Rapid (Z Axis Move)
I believe this is now solved.
Ran it with the VFD cabinet door open, no fault. Odd. Closed the door, fault.
Checked, VFD error was E.oU.d on the HY unit.
I then remembered that I had set the acceleration time for the VFD from 8 seconds to 3, same as the ramp down.
Anyone who runs a HY VFD knows they have no internal braking and the E.oU.d is often due to overvoltage at ramp down. The door was just luck of the draw. Set the ramp to 6 secs both ways, door closed, no error.
